Vuze Copyright Policies

Vuze respects the rights of copyright holders and publishers and requires all users to confirm they own the copyright or have permission from the copyright holder to upload content. We comply with the Digital Millennium Copyright Act (DMCA) and expeditiously remove content when properly notified, unless it reasonably appears to us that the content does not infringe upon copyright. Please note, however, that under Section 512(f) any person who knowingly materially misrepresents that material or activity is a copyright infringement may be subject to liability for damages. You should educate yourself as to whether a document does, in fact infringe upon your copyright, or whether, for instance "fair use" under 17 U.S.C. §107 applies. If you are not sure whether material available online infringes your copyright, we suggest that you first contact an attorney versed in copyright law. Don't make false claims!

Repeat infringers' content is removed and their accounts are restricted or terminated from accessing our service under appropriate circumstances.
